Biography

John Filion, a distinguished individual born in the year 1950, had a remarkable career as a Toronto city councillor, serving the constituents of Ward 18 Willowdale. Initially, he had intended to retire in 2018, but a significant change in legislation introduced by Premier Doug Ford, which altered ward boundaries, prompted him to reconsider his decision. According to Filion, the revised boundaries made it exceedingly challenging for a community activist, recognized within a specific area, to successfully vie for a council seat. He ultimately decided to run for re-election, driven by his conviction that the altered boundaries would hinder the representation of local voices.

On June 10, 2022, Filion announced that he would not be seeking re-election in the October 2022 Toronto municipal election, bringing an end to his 40-year tenure in municipal politics. Throughout his illustrious career, Filion was regarded as a "rare suburban progressive" on Toronto council, earning a reputation for his dedication to serving the needs of his constituents.
